William Penn Collects Much-Needed Win Over Baker

Abrian Edwards (Sr., Austin, Texas, Kinesiology) silently had a tremendous all-round performance, recording his second triple-double of the season with 17 points, 10 rebounds, and 10 assists. The senior was 5-for-9 from the field, made a pair of three-pointers, and knocked down five free throws.

by Wade Steinlage Oskaloosa–The Statesmen men’s basketball team had five players in double figures for the second consecutive night, but this time around the crew was able to come away victorious as it defeated Baker 87-81 in Heart of America Athletic Conference play Saturday. #14 WPU (18-6, 12-6 Heart), which made up a game on […]

Williams Wins Shot Put Again as WPU Competes at Heart Championships

William Penn University Athletics

by Wade Steinlage Crete, Neb.–For the second-consecutive time, Shelbie Williams (So., Hedrick, Iowa, Elementary Education) launched the top shot put in the league as the William Penn track and field teams competed at the Heart of America Athletic Conference Indoor Championships Friday and Saturday. Williams won the shot put event with a toss of 42-6. […]
